'Can'T Make Yesterday Come Again' Poem by Linda Winchell

You can't make yesterdays come again,
No matter how hard you try.

For yesterdays are yesterdays,
They make room for todays good byes.

They form all the beauty of the seasons,
And with some of them, bring us pain.

But if we never had our yesterdays,
We'd have one day like another the same.

So make the best of what you have right now,
That's all you need to do.
And let your yesterdays become your tomorrows,
A part of tomorrows yesterdays for you.
